How much do principal consulting eng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average hourly pay for principal consulting engineer in the United States is $57.09,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53.61 and $60.58 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Principal Consulting Engineers?

Principal Consulting Engineers are highly experienced technical professionals who lead complex engineering projects and provide expert guidance to both their teams and clients. They often act as subject matter experts, overseeing design, implementation, and problem-solving efforts across multiple projects. Their responsibilities include mentoring junior staff, ensuring adherence to best practices, and offering strategic technical advice to help organizations achieve their objectives. They typically have extensive experience in their field and are recognized for their leadership and specialized expertise.

How do Principal Consulting Engineers typically balance technical leadership with client-facing responsibilities?

Principal Consulting Engineers often serve as both technical experts and trusted advisors to clients. They are responsible for leading project teams, setting the technical direction, and ensuring high-quality deliverables, while also engaging directly with clients to understand business needs and present solutions. Balancing these responsibilities requires strong communication skills, the ability to translate complex technical concepts into business value, and effective time management. Collaboration with cross-functional teams and mentoring junior engineers are also key aspects of the role.
